Stap 5: Python GUI
Ik zocht naar een betere manier van het invoeren van de kubus staat dan direct deze te typen in de Arduino schets, dus ik heb het idee van het creëren van een GUI van deze robot:
Want ik nieuw ben aan het maken van de Tkinter GUI's (grafische gebruikersinterface) en had geen zin om een geheel nieuw, ik vond een tic tac teen GUI hier: http://www.dzone.com/snippets/gui-tic-tac-toe-less...
Toen ik de 3 x 3-array van knoppen omgezet in iets wat lijkt op een kubus en toegevoegd een paar knoppen. Ik heb ook toegevoegd knoppen die zou veranderen kleur elke keer dat ze werden geklikt. Tot slot maakte ik 5 meer vensters die zou knal opwaarts een na de ander, en de overdracht van de kleuren die in een lokale array in het script worden ingevoerd.
Echter, ik heb echt sloeg de code samen in een puinhoop, omdat ik gewoon kopiëren en geplakt 6 afzonderlijke vensters, met vrijwel identieke functies. Eventuele suggesties over hoe kan ik de code opruimen zijn welkom!